Lucky Plush Productions is an ensemble dance-theater company based in Chicago, led by founder and Artistic Director Julia Rhoads. The company is committed to provoking and supporting an immediacy of presence—a palpable live-ness—shared by performers in real time with audiences. A unique hybrid of high-level dance and theater, Lucky Plush’s work is recognized for its layered choreography, nuanced dialogue, surprising humor, and socially relevant content.
Ballet Quad Cities is one of our Midwest region’s premiere arts organizations. Launched as a professional dance company in 1996 by Founding Executive Director Joedy Cook, Ballet Quad Cities has garnered critical praise for its stunning performances. Ballet Quad Cities is the longest-running resident professional ballet company in the entire state of Iowa and western Illinois, one of only 100 in the nation. University Ballet of Chicago is a student-run ballet company affiliated with the University of Chicago in Hyde Park. We proudly offer classical ballet training and performance opportunities for dancers of diverse backgrounds and abilities.
UBallet is an expert in storytelling. Our past performances — from the modern Spartacus to the opulent Sleeping Beauty — have been filled with characters delicate and cute, royal and grotesque. We strive to bring stories alive through both classical movement and heartfelt theatricality. Our shows have delighted audiences of all ages and levels of familiarity with dance for more than a decade.

Rockford Dance Company is a registered 501(c)(3) nonprofit corporation. Its mission is to pursue excellence in the art of dance through performance, education and outreach.
The performance component of Rockford Dance Company includes a pre-professional company. The company offers several season performances each year and tours locally. Rockford Dance Company performs at various venues throughout the Rockford Community.
Additionally, Rockford Dance Company is devoted to sharing the many benefits of dance with the Rockford community. As part of its outreach program, Rockford Dance Company develops diverse dance programming in partnership with many area organizations, including Stepping Stones of Rockford, Rockford Park District, Rockford Area Arts Council, and Rockford Public Schools.
Critically acclaimed for their athletic, sensual and dynamic repertoire River North Dance Chicago presents dynamic works that combine athletic prowess and artistic perspective with bold, theatrical flair. Founded in 1989 and under the artistic leadership of Frank Chaves, RNDC demonstrates depth and sophistication with a commitment to creating an accessible, enriching experience for audiences. The company continues to make a name for themselves on the world stage traveling throughout the country and internationally. Core works by Chaves are augmented with an array of pieces by renowned choreographers including Mauro Astolfi, Adam Barruch, Robert Battle, Sidra Bell, Ashley Roland and Nejla Yatkin, among others.

DanceCircus celebrates over 40 years of inspiring, challenging,and entertaining performances marked by artistry, clarity, elegance, and simplicity. Artistic Director Betty Salamun weaves together movement, words, and music to create dances of power and meaning for audiences of all ages. Working with award winning poets, musicians, and visual artists she creates interdisciplinary performances. These collaborative performances incorporate non-dancers, students, people in agencies and diverse performers connecting the creative process of DanceCircus with life and work in the community.
Based in Madison, Wisconsin, Cycropia was formed in 1989 and is one of the oldest continuously-operating aerial dance troupes within the United States. Using single-point trapeze, bungee, lyra, aerial fabric and custom steel apparatus, Cycropia combines modern dance, athleticism and the magic of defying gravity. Cycropia’s mission is to foster artistic expression and creative movement through aerial dance, education, performance and other community-building activities.
Lead by artistic director Jessica Deahr, Chicago Dance Crash has emerged as the premier fusion-style contemporary dance company in the Midwest. Emphasizing a unique mission of both athleticism and accessibility, the Crash aesthetic is most notably recognized by its combination of concert and hip hop techniques in works ranging from full length productions to repertory pieces and freestyles.
